Grappling Rewind: Breakdowns of Professional BJJ and Grappling Events
This week on the show, Maine and Corey recap Nick Rodriguez versus Michael Pixley that took place on the Fight Pass Invitational 8 as the main event. We also recap the rest of the card, and recap Pit Submission 8.In the news section we talk about Kody Steele on Dana Whites Contender Series and him winning a UFC contract this week.In the recap section of the show, we break down all of the main card matchups on the Fight Pass Invitational 8 and talk about the headline main event between Nick Rodriguez, and Michael Pixley. We discussed Pixley's strategy during the match and the negatives that he received during the match. We talked about how Rodriguez's was able to leverage his speed and wrestling game, to get Pixley down in both the regulation and overtime. In the overtime we broke down the finishing takedown and Rodriguez's passing and back taking finishing with the RNC.In the recapo of the Co-Main Event we talk about the rubber match and rematch between Renato Canuto vs PJ Barch. We discuss Canutos pace vs barch and his flying scissor leg takedown to the heel hook that won him the match. In Andy Varela vs Dante Leon we discuss the penalty that Andy received for striking and how Dante was able to counter the blast double to finish as arm in guillotine. In Gabriel Sousa vs Josh Cisneros we talked about Cisneros leveraging his game but giving up 2 points in overtime and being unable to come back leading to Sousa winning on points.We also discuss Raquel Canuto vs Gabrielle McComb, with Raquel putting on her best preformance in a long time submitting McComb. Plus we recap Isaque Bahiense vs Ronaldo Souza Junior with Souza finishing an interesting anaconda choke in the match. In the recap of Pit Submission 8 we talk about the beef between Vagner Rocha and Calon Sabino that ended with Vagner putting on a 3 round clinic over Sabino then capping it off with a Triangle Choke Armbar Combo from the back with 15 seconds left in round 3 to make a statement. We also talk about the pace that AJ Agazarm put on vs Piter Frank taking a clean Decision win in their match and showing off more of his wrestling than we have seen in years. We talk about Paulo Miyao vs Pablo Mantovani, and Daniel Sathler vs Matheus Costa that Sathler was able to win with a highlight reel Flying Triangle Armbar off of the pit wall to cap off the recaps.Recorded 10-13-2024

Kamaru Usman and Henry Cejudo jump into the studio to react to an exciting professional boxing bout that hosted a ton of impressive names, inside and outside the ring. Five years ago, Masvidal bested Diaz in the octagon and a beef was born. After an increasingly tense promotional tour that included a street brawl between Diaz and Masvidal crews, the former UFC stars, known for their striking and ability to endure pain, squared up for 10 rounds in the ring. When the final bell rang, Diaz got the nod after what many viewers felt was a neck and neck fight, with Masvidal landing some hard-hitting blows but Diaz taking them in stride and playing the numbers game to out-strike his way to victory. The headliner wasn't the only bout that delivered; the undercard had multiple stars at all places in their career. The Co-Main Event matched up Daniel Jacobs and Shane Mosley Jr., where the son of Sugar Shane Mosley pulled off a dominant win over the former Middleweight Champion. Bloody Elbow fight expert, Zane Simon & his co-hort Eddie Mercado recorded for you on Sat/Sun, February 4th/5th, 2023, with a breakdown of the the latest UFC APEX event of 2023; UFC Vegas 68: ‘Lewis vs Spivac' & 'Road to UFC Finales' — a low quality 11-bout card, from the APEX facility in Sin City. The guys have hot takes, possible next fights, as well as reactions to the overall event. For all the results, reactions and a plethora of details about the main card, and plenty of tidbits about all the prelims, be sure to hit play on the show to hear what our fight experts have to say! Here's a look at what transpired: This now 11-bout card saw five exciting first round finishes, three thrilling KO/TKO's, four sweet subs, and three hard-fought decisions - one split, & one majority draw. Post-Fight BONUS Awards included — POTN: Serghei Spivac, Anshul Jubli, Rinya Nakamura, & Tatsuro Taira. FOTN: None.
